none
如何解决配置文件包含一个无效的元素? RRS feed

  • 常规讨论

  • 这个问题可能是由于意外的修改了rsreportserver.config配置文件或者一些设置配置错误。在这种情况下,详细的错误信息将显示哪个元素引起的问题。您可以在SSRS执行日志里面查看详细的错误信息。例如,下面有一个错误:
    appdomainmanager!DefaultDomain!1004!<DateTime>:: i INFO: Entered managed ServiceMain in DefaultDomain.
    configmanager!DefaultDomain!734!< DateTime>:: e ERROR: Error loading configuration file: The configuration file contains an element that is not valid. The Configuration element is not a configuration file element.
    library!DefaultDomain!734!< DateTime>:: e ERROR: Throwing Microsoft.ReportingServices.Diagnostics.Utilities.ServerConfigurationErrorException: , Microsoft.ReportingServices.Diagnostics.Utilities.ServerConfigurationErrorException: The report server has encountered a configuration error. ---> System.Exception: The configuration file contains an element that is not valid. The Configuration element is not a configuration file element.
    at Microsoft.ReportingServices.Diagnostics.ExtensionsConfiguration.ParseExtensionElement(XmlNode child, Extension& extension, String childName)
    at Microsoft.ReportingServices.Diagnostics.ExtensionsConfiguration.ParseRenderExtensions(XmlNode child, ExtensionArray array)
    at Microsoft.ReportingServices.Diagnostics.ExtensionsConfiguration.ParseExtensions(XmlNode child, ExtensionArray array)
    at Microsoft.ReportingServices.Diagnostics.ExtensionsConfiguration.ParseXML(XmlNode node)
    at Microsoft.ReportingServices.Diagnostics.RSConfigurationFileManager.ParseDocument(XmlDocument xmlConfiguration)
    at Microsoft.ReportingServices.Diagnostics.RSConfigurationFileManager.LoadDocument()
    at Microsoft.ReportingServices.Diagnostics.RSConfigurationFileManager.LoadConfiguration()

    从错误信息可以看出,这个<Configuration>元素是无效的。
    为了解决这个问题,请参考下面的步骤:
    1. 用文本编辑器打开rsreportserver.config文件。
    2. 搜索每一个<Configuration>的设置。
    3. 如果这个元素是无效的,请修正。
    或者,您可以用另一个相同的SSRS(这是运行文件) rsreportserver.config去替换每一个<Configuration>元素。

    适用于:
    SQL Server报表服务2005版本
    SQL Server报表服务2008版本
    SQL Server报表服务2008 R2版本
    2011年10月26日 1:02
    版主